Output e5c684281c0507a568e88511c21c84994a5352c8be0a1787a539c2233395f34a:1

value
2050151
script pubkey
OP_0 OP_PUSHBYTES_20 bb81c0880efc977e26c2e68bd3ca8f130180a3ac
address
tb1qhwqupzqwljthufkzu69a8j50zvqcpgav9xzv7g
transaction
e5c684281c0507a568e88511c21c84994a5352c8be0a1787a539c2233395f34a